Local groups benefit from grants awarded by Hedge End, West End & Botley Local Area Committee
Local community groups and organisations have benefitted from nearly £10,000 of community grants awarded by by Hedge End, West End & Botley (HEWEB) Local Area Committee.
The grants are given out to groups to help recognise and celebrate the breadth of community work being undertaken in the local area. Thirty three grants of up to £500 were awarded giving a total of £9822.
The well-established annual community grants presentation was held at the Hedge End 2000 Centre and provided an opportunity to showcase many of the vital community services provided by voluntary and not for profit organisations in the HEWEB area
Councillor Cynthia Garton, Chair of Hedge End, West End and Botley Local Area Committee presented representatives of each group with their grants.
Councillor Garton commented "It’s great to present these grants, especially to people who volunteer and who give up their time to ensure that the community groups continue to thrive. The Local Area Committee acknowledges this invaluable work and members are pleased to be able to make these grants. I would encourage all community groups across the area to apply next year!"
The grant application process will start again in Autumn 2019.
